全面解析Shadowsocks使用教程

什么是Shadowsocks?

Shadowsocks是一种轻量级的网络代理工具,旨在保护用户的网络隐私并实现安全翻墙。与传统的VPN不同,Shadowsocks采用的是SOCKS5协议,具有灵活、高效、易配置等优点。通过使用Shadowsocks,用户可以安全地访问被屏蔽的网站和服务。

Shadowsocks的工作原理

Shadowsocks通过将用户的网络请求通过加密通道转发到国外服务器,从而绕过网络封锁。这一过程的主要步骤包括:

  • 用户设备向Shadowsocks客户端发出请求。
  • 客户端将请求加密并转发给服务器。
  • 服务器接收到请求后解密,并将其转发到目标网站。
  • 目标网站响应的数据再经过服务器加密,最后返回到用户设备。

如何安装Shadowsocks

1. 下载Shadowsocks客户端

  • 前往Shadowsocks官方网站下载适合你设备的客户端。
  • 根据操作系统选择Windows、macOS、Linux、Android或iOS版本进行下载。

2. 安装Shadowsocks客户端

  • Windows用户:双击下载的安装包,按照提示完成安装。
  • macOS用户:将Shadowsocks拖入应用程序文件夹。
  • Linux用户:可以使用包管理器进行安装,如aptyum
  • Android/iOS用户:在应用商店中搜索并下载安装。

配置Shadowsocks

1. 获取服务器信息

  • 你需要一个Shadowsocks服务器,可以选择购买或自行搭建。服务器信息通常包括:
    • 服务器地址
    • 服务器端口
    • 密码
    • 加密方式(如aes-256-gcm、chacha20等)

2. 添加服务器信息

  • 打开Shadowsocks客户端,选择“添加服务器”或“设置”选项。
  • 填入之前获取的服务器信息,确保填写正确。
  • 选择合适的加密方式,通常推荐使用aes-256-gcm

3. 启动Shadowsocks

  • 配置完成后,点击“连接”或“启动”按钮。
  • 成功连接后,客户端通常会显示已连接状态,并提供一个本地SOCKS5代理地址(如127.0.0.1:1080)。

使用Shadowsocks翻墙

1. 配置浏览器或应用程序

  • 对于需要使用Shadowsocks的浏览器(如Chrome、Firefox),需要配置代理设置。
  • 以Chrome为例,打开设置,搜索“代理”,选择“手动代理配置”,并输入Shadowsocks提供的SOCKS5代理地址。

2. 使用访问被屏蔽网站

  • 配置完成后,尝试访问被屏蔽的网站,如Facebook、Twitter等,查看是否能够正常访问。

Shadowsocks常见问题解答

Q1: Shadowsocks和VPN有什么区别?

A: Shadowsocks是一种代理工具,适合翻墙,而VPN是虚拟私人网络,通常提供更全面的网络保护和匿名性。Shadowsocks在速度和灵活性上更具优势,而VPN则在隐私和安全性上更为出色。

Q2: 如何选择Shadowsocks服务器?

A: 选择服务器时,需要考虑以下几个因素:

  • 延迟:选择离你较近的服务器以降低延迟。
  • 速度:选择提供良好带宽的服务器。
  • 稳定性:查找口碑较好的服务器提供商,确保连接稳定。

Q3: Shadowsocks是否安全?

A: Shadowsocks采用加密协议来保护用户的网络流量,因此在一定程度上是安全的。但请注意选择可信的服务器,避免使用不明来源的服务。

Q4: Shadowsocks支持哪些操作系统?

A: Shadowsocks支持多种操作系统,包括:

  • Windows
  • macOS
  • Linux
  • Android
  • iOS

小结

通过本教程的详细步骤,相信你已经掌握了如何安装和配置Shadowsocks,以便安全地访问被屏蔽的网站和服务。如果你在使用过程中遇到问题,可以参考上面的常见问题解答,或在网上查找相关帮助。希望你能够享受安全、快速的网络体验!

正文完